    • Complaint Type:
      Billing Issues
      Status:
      Answered
      I can't remember exactly when this account was open. I have tried to cancel, but it has not been successful. Instead they reported to the credit bureaus that I still owe them $5,000. The document attached shows that the high balance was $7,164 showing that I have paid $2,164 for the program. I don't understand why they are expecting me to pay for the entire program when I have not completed the program and will not complete the program. I have now filed my second dispute with the credit bureaus. I want this removed from my credit reports and marked paid.

      Business response

      04/03/2023

      Dear *****,

      My name is ****** and Im the Director of Support and Services at Health Coach Institute.

      *************** to the issues raised in your correspondence on the Better Business Bureau website. We treat all feedback, regardless of content, seriously and want to thank you for letting your thoughts be known.

      When potential students begin talks with a sales representative, it is our goal to offer every opportunity to answer questions regarding the course content, the refund period, course requirements to earn a certificate, etc. We make ourselves available to students via phone, email, and text in order to ensure students have full clarity and can make an informed and empowered decision to enroll in any of our courses.

      In alignment with this, it is always the goal of Health Coach Institute to represent our courses in an honest and transparent manner so that students may determine if the course is the correct fit for them. In the event that the course is not a good fit, we proudly offer all students a full, money-back guarantee, regardless of the reason for the request, provided a request is made within the refund period in writing to our ******************* In order to provide full clarity, this refund policy is outlined in the course terms conditions that all students sign, communicated during the enrollment call, and sent via email immediately after enrollment with the specific refund deadline. Once the refund deadline passes, students are responsible for the full tuition fees, paid or unpaid, as agreed to in the course terms and conditions.

      Because a request for a refund was not made within the refund window, we cannot approve your request for a refund at this time, but do encourage you to utilize the lifetime access you have to the course.

    • Complaint Type:
      Service or Repair Issues
      Status:
      Answered
      This institution misled me into believing that I would be accredited, come to find out at tax time they ARE NOT, after their staff evaded and lied to my tax specialist by telling her that the company IS federally accredited. Per their *********************** Coach Federation (ICF) -The Become a Health and Life Coach (****) program is CCE accredited by the International Coach Federation. The International Coaching Federation is a nonprofit organization dedicated to professional coaching. ICF has been the gold standard in coaching for over 25 years. After completing the **** program, you can reach out to *********************************** to request your CC (Core Competency) and RD ********************** hours." When concluded a deeper dive per their information: "We are not a US ********** of ********* accredited institute; this means that students typically cannot claim education tax benefits from taking our course and we do not provide ****-T forms or EIN. Please consult your tax advisor for more details on your tax preparations."I have paid $4100 in one year, to find out I cannot even include this information on my Taxes, which they DID NOT disclose while purchasing the program and I specifically asked them. They knowingly and purposefully deceived me. They send out no paperwork after signing up for their program, nor any sort of educational or financial support - which they CLAIM to help with 24/7. They disclose that they are always available, but I have not been able to speak with an actual, live person for over a year. Only automated emails and calls are available. Misleading their students is wrong for monetary gain. They need to be more transparent because this seems like a VERY expensive scheme for building their OWN business.

      Business response

      02/07/2023

      Hello *****,

      My name is *****************************, and I'm the Director of Support and Tuition at HCI. We've spoken before via email, but I'd like to address the issues outlined in your BBB complaint.

      The Become a Health and Life Coach (BHLC) program is CCE accredited by the International Coach Federation. The International Coaching Federation is a nonprofit organization dedicated to professional coaching. ICF has been the gold standard in coaching for over 25 years. For more info, visit our help center article outlining our accreditation: *******************************************************************************. This is the accreditation discussed during enrollment.

      Students of our program are unable to claim tax benefits from their enrollment with us, because we are not a government-accredited educational institution and do not participate in a student aid program administered by the U.S. ********** of ********** We note this in our help center here: ************************************************************************************************************. We provide this info for transparency to all of our students.

      I spoke with the Director of Enrollment about your complaint and was unable to find any evidence of misinformation at the time of enrollment.

      I also want to add that our records show that we've communicated with you via email on 7 different occasions where you reached out to support or tuition. I can also see discourse between you and members of both the tuition and support teams, and I can assure you that each agent is a live person. I'm sorry again to hear that your experience has been less than you hoped for, but I wish you all the best as you continue your journey.
